轻量化大模型:让AI更高效落地的关键技术解读 - AI金点百科资讯网

轻量化大模型:让AI更高效落地的关键技术解读

人工智能快速发展的当下,大型语言模型凭借其强大的生成与理解能力,成为技术领域的焦点。然而,传统大模型动辄数百亿甚至上千亿的参数规模,带来了高昂的计算成本与部署门槛。轻量化大模型正是在这一背景下应运而生,它通过一系列技术手段,在保持模型性能的前提下大幅降低资源消耗。本文将从技术原理、应用场景、实践方法等角度,深入解析轻量化大模型的价值与实现路径。

一、轻量化大模型的核心技术原理

轻量化大模型并非简单缩小模型尺寸,而是通过精密的技术设计,在模型体积、推理速度与效果之间找到平衡点。其关键技术包括模型剪枝、知识蒸馏与量化处理等手段,这些方法各有侧重,但共同目标是实现高效部署。

1.1 模型剪枝:去除冗余参数

模型剪枝是轻量化的重要手段之一。它通过分析模型中各神经元或权重的重要性,移除那些对最终输出贡献较小的部分。例如,在训练完成后,可以评估每个参数对损失函数的影响,将权重值接近零的连接直接删除。剪枝后的模型结构更紧凑,推理时所需的计算量显著减少。有研究表明,通过结构化剪枝,可以在不损失超过1%精度的情况下,将模型体积压缩至原来的三分之一。这种技术尤其适合在资源受限的设备上运行,如智能手机或物联网终端。

1.2 知识蒸馏:教师模型指导学生模型

知识蒸馏是一种通过“教师-学生”框架实现模型压缩的方法。首先,训练一个性能优异但规模较大的教师模型;然后,设计一个结构更简单的学生模型,让学生模型学习教师模型的输出分布。例如,在文本生成任务中,学生模型不仅学习真实标签,还模仿教师模型在软标签上的概率分布,从而捕捉到更丰富的语义信息。经过蒸馏后的学生模型,可以在参数量减少80%的情况下,达到接近教师模型的效果。目前,这一技术已在多个轻量化大模型项目中得到验证,成为行业主流方案之一。

1.3 量化技术:降低数值精度

量化技术通过降低模型参数的数值精度来减少存储与计算开销。常见的做法是将32位浮点数转换为8位整数或更低位宽。例如,在推理过程中,使用8位整数运算可以将模型体积缩小75%,同时利用硬件对整数运算的优化,加速推理速度。需要注意的是,量化可能会引入微小的精度损失,但通过校准数据集和混合精度策略,可以将这种影响控制在可接受范围内。目前,许多推理框架已经原生支持量化模型,使得轻量化大模型的实际部署变得更加便捷。

二、轻量化大模型的应用场景与优势

轻量化大模型的出现,让AI技术能够触及更多传统大模型难以覆盖的领域。其低延迟、低功耗、易部署的特点,在边缘计算、移动端应用、实时交互等场景中展现出独特价值。

2.1 边缘计算与物联网

在边缘计算场景中,设备通常具有有限的计算能力和存储空间。轻量化大模型可以直接在本地运行,避免数据上传至云端带来的延迟与隐私风险。例如,在智能家居设备中,轻量化的语音识别模型可以实时响应用户指令,无需依赖网络连接。这种本地化处理方式不仅提升了用户体验,还降低了服务器端的负载压力。目前,已有多个开源项目专门针对边缘设备优化模型结构,使得百兆字节级别的大模型能够流畅运行在微控制器上。

2.2 移动端与嵌入式应用

智能手机是轻量化大模型的重要应用载体。随着移动端AI芯片的进步,轻量化模型可以在不牺牲电池续航的前提下,实现图像识别、文本翻译、智能推荐等功能。例如,一款轻量化的图像描述模型,可以在手机本地生成图片的文本描述,整个过程只需几百毫秒。相比云端调用,这种方式不仅速度更快,还能保护用户隐私。此外,嵌入式设备如可穿戴设备、医疗传感器等,也开始集成轻量化大模型,用于健康监测与异常预警。

2.3 实时交互与在线服务

在实时交互场景中,低延迟是核心要求。轻量化大模型通过减少计算步骤,使得响应时间从秒级降低到毫秒级。例如,在在线客服系统中,轻量化的意图识别模型可以快速理解用户提问,并给出精准回复。这种高效处理能力对于提升用户满意度至关重要。同时,轻量化模型也降低了服务提供商的运营成本,因为更少的计算资源意味着更低的电费与硬件投入。相关领域的研究显示,轻量化模型在推理阶段的能耗仅为传统大模型的十分之一,这对于大规模部署具有显著优势。

三、如何选择与部署轻量化大模型

对于开发者和企业来说,选择合适的轻量化大模型并成功部署,需要综合考虑任务需求、硬件条件与性能指标。以下提供一些实用的步骤与建议,帮助读者快速上手。

首先,明确应用场景对模型精度的最低要求。如果任务对精度要求较高,如医疗诊断或金融风控,应优先选择经过知识蒸馏的模型,这类模型在压缩后仍能保持较高准确率。如果任务对速度更敏感,如实时语音识别,则可以考虑量化后的模型,因为整数运算的加速效果更为明显。其次,评估目标硬件的计算能力。例如,对于带有GPU的服务器,可以部署参数量在1亿左右的轻量化模型;而对于只有CPU的嵌入式设备,则需选择参数量在千万级别以下的模型。

在部署过程中,可以利用现有的开源工具链来简化流程。例如,使用模型转换工具将训练好的模型转换为ONNX格式,再通过量化工具进行压缩。此外,还可以借助推理框架的优化功能,如动态批处理或内存复用,进一步提升效率。一个典型的部署流程包括:模型剪枝、量化校准、性能测试与迭代调整。通过反复测试,可以找到精度与速度的最佳平衡点。

值得注意的是,轻量化大模型并非万能。在某些复杂任务中,如多轮对话或长文本生成,轻量化模型可能因参数量有限而出现理解偏差。此时,可以考虑混合部署策略,即使用轻量化模型处理简单请求,而将复杂请求转发给云端的大模型。这种分层架构既能保证响应速度,又能确保处理质量。相关实践表明,这种混合方案可以将整体系统成本降低40%以上。

四、未来趋势与挑战

轻量化大模型的发展仍处于快速演进阶段,未来将面临更多技术突破与应用拓展。一方面,随着硬件技术的进步,如存内计算与光子芯片的出现,轻量化模型的推理速度有望进一步提升。另一方面,模型架构的创新,如基于注意力机制的变体,也将为压缩提供新的思路。

然而,挑战同样存在。例如,如何在没有明显精度损失的情况下,将模型压缩到极致,仍是研究的难点。此外,轻量化模型的泛化能力需要更多验证,尤其是在跨领域任务中。对于开发者而言,持续关注学术界与工业界的最新进展,参与开源社区的建设,将是应对这些挑战的有效方式。目前,已有多个组织在推动轻量化模型的标准制定,包括模型格式统一与评测基准建立,这将有助于生态系统的健康发展。

总之,轻量化大模型是AI技术从实验室走向实际应用的关键桥梁。通过合理运用剪枝、蒸馏与量化等技术,我们可以在资源受限的环境中充分发挥大模型的能力,为各行各业带来智能化升级。无论你是技术爱好者还是企业决策者,理解并掌握轻量化大模型的知识,都将在未来的AI浪潮中占据先机。

相关文章